ToxicRose and an up-and-coming four-piece crossover band between modern metal and glam rock. Formed in Stockholm, Sweden, in 2010 they are now properly debuting with a full-length album after a well-received eponymous EP. Tom, the guitarist and backing vocalist for the band, give a foray into the bands recent activities, for all those willing to hear.
Hi Tom… it’s good to have you on Grande Rock. First of all, do give us a brief bio of the band and tell us what ToxicRose is all about…
T: We got together back in 2010, I met Andy & Michael at a party we hit it off, later on we had Goran onboard. We all shared the same vision of how we wanted this band to be and started developing our own sound and style. It was a lot of hard work in the early days before anyone even know about us.
What was the thing that urged you to form ToxicRose… where did you have in mind to move musically?
T: ToxicRose was formed with a dream of a band that we wanted to see and listen to. A band without compromising in sound and look. Musically we wanted a melodic metal sound with a harder edge to it. heavy riffs and big catchy choruses.

Four years after your self-titled EP, you’re back with your debut full-length album “Total Tranquility”. What happened in the meantime and why did it take you so long to release your debut full-length?
T: Doing shows, writing new material, recording and gearing up for the ToxicRose world domination crusade. The recording took a hell of a time; way longer than we had planned but we wanted it to be as good as possibly.

Do give us a hint about each track…
T: “World of Confusion”: Melodic & catchy, a great opener for the album…
“The Silent End of Me”: Full speed ahead blasting song, a song that will make you bang your head!
“Killing the Romance”: An enormous bad to the bone tune with a touch of romance.
“Sinner”: Heavy and dark with easy to sing-a-long chorus…
“We Own the Night”: Bombastic & groovy. A great live song that makes the crowd raise their fists in the air!
“Reckless Society”: Furious take no prisoner energetic track with a **** off attitude vibe.
“Clarity”: Interesting & catchy. Very melodic chorus and a lot of heavy riffs.
“Because of You”: A soft powerful piano ballad. Something different from the rest of the album.
“We All Fall Down”: Heavy skull crushing track; great vocal lines and machine-gun riffing on this one.
“Total Tranquility”: An epic grand finale anthem. A progressive track that have everything you need. Deep lyrics and some well-arranged instrumental parts in this one.
Where did the recordings take place and who is responsible for the production, the mixing and the mastering of you debut?
T: The album was produced by the four of us in the band, recorded at Saltgruvan studio except the drums, which was recorded at Audiogrind studio. Mixed by Ronny Milianowicz at Studio Seven & mastered by Jens Bogren at Fascination Street Studio.

Time for our “weird questions”!!! How did you come up with the name ToxicRose initially?
T: It was Andy’s idea. Mix up the ugly & bad with the beautiful.
What do you think of the “free downloading & the free streaming issue” of our time? Will that help music generally or not?
T: I guess it’s just the way the music biz looks likes nowadays. I rather have people buying albums than streaming or downloading ’em of course but I try to see the good things about it, cuz it’s easy for people to share a video from YouTube or a playlist from Spotify with their friends and maybe they pick up new music to listen to.
Are “social media” a “compulsory part” of music biz these days or bands, artists & labels can do without them as well?
T: I think social medias are an important thing for everyone these days, cuz everyone uses them daily. Sure bands and labels can do it without the social media but it would be stupid not to use it, haha…
